Wilson's, San Francisco, California, 1933 Venice This menu is dated duringWilsons, whose motto was the candy with a college education, was a chain of cafes where generations of Stanford and Palo Alto students enjoyed sodas, peach melbas, banana splits, Cokes and sandwiches. The chain was launched by Ernest Sticky Wilson in the early 1900s.
